An established and expanding food importer and distributor based in Park Royal is seeking an experienced Meat Buyer to lead and develop its meat category. This is an exciting opportunity to join a successful business with ambitious growth plans and a strong reputation within the foodservice and retail sectors.

The Role

Reporting into senior management, you will be responsible for the commercial and operational performance of the meat category, ensuring the business maintains a competitive and profitable product offering. Key responsibilities include:

  • Managing and developing the meat category strategy.
  • Building and maintaining strong relationships with domestic and international suppliers.
  • Negotiating pricing, supply agreements, and commercial terms.
  • Monitoring market trends and identifying opportunities for growth and improvement.
  • Managing stock levels and forecasting requirements to ensure product availability.
  • Coordinating inbound logistics and supply chain activities with third-party partners.
  • Leading and supporting a small team.
  • Driving continuous improvement across procurement and category management processes.

About You

To be successful in this role, you will have:

  • Previous experience in a Meat Buyer, Protein Buyer, Category Buyer, Procurement Manager or similar purchasing role.
  • Proven experience sourcing meat or protein products.
  • Strong commercial awareness and negotiation skills.
  • Experience managing or mentoring team members.
  • Excellent organisational and analytical abilities.
  • Strong communication and stakeholder management skills.
  • A genuine passion for food and product quality.
